For example, if an electronics brand were to invest $5,000,000 advertising their latest e-reader, but $100,000,000 worth of advertising was spent advertising e-readers across the entire market for this shared category, then the 5 million dollar investment would equal a 5% share of voice.
Marketing spending is an organization's total expenditure on marketing activities. This typically includes advertising and non-price promotion . It sometimes includes sales force spending and may also include price promotions.
With reach and frequency objectives firmly in place, the planner turns to determining the media mix and selecting appropriate media vehicles to carry the message. The media planner must determine the way that the advertising budget is to be allocated across the relevant media options (e.g. 50% TV; 30% Mags; 15% Digital and 5% Out-of-home).
In 1967, for the first Super Bowl, the cost of an ad was $42,000. Using the inflation calculator at CNNMoney.com, that’s $300,880 in today’s dollars. ... Million-Dollar Milestone.
The price of a 30-second Super Bowl ad in 2024 is the same as in 2023: $7 million. To break it down for you, that amounts to an average cost of over $233,333 per second.
Cost per impression, along with pay-per-click (PPC) and cost per order, is used to assess the cost-effectiveness and profitability of online advertising. [1] Cost per impression is the closest online advertising strategy to those offered in other media such as television, radio or print, which sell advertising based on estimated viewership, listenership, or readership.
